About Woodsdale Elementary School
Woodsdale Elementary School is a public elementary school in Abington, MA, part of Abington, serving approximately 352 students in grades 3rd-4th with a 17.6:1 student-teacher ratio. It holds a MySchoolScout rating of 4.8 out of 10 and ranks #1,384 of 1,793 schools in MA. State assessment records show 52%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2025) and 58%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2025).
